WebThe main argument is that a thick wire has ’more space’ for the electrons to move around in than a thin wire. But wires are made from atoms – that’s where the free electrons come from. Resistance and the area of cross section of ... WebOct 31, 2024 · Thick wires are used for lower voltages usually as the current will have to be higher for a given power than at high voltage. But if you have to run 500Amps at 1000V, you will still need thick wires just like for 500Amps at 12V. But the insulation needed for 1000V must be better than for 12V.
